Chapter 149 Give Me What Is Rightfully Mine-

The rankings flashed across the electronic screen, and as expected, Rosie’s work claimed the top spot. Though only the entry number was displayed, Rosie knew which one was hers, and a smug smile spread across her face. Feeling triumphant, she quickly sent a message to Brenna.

The top spot is mine. Get ready to lose all the Harper family’s resources.

Brenna glanced at her phone, her fingers tapping out a response quickly.

Don’t be so sure. The real show is just about to unfold.

Rosie barely gave the reply a second thought. Victory was within her grasp. The firstplace prize would secure her the coveted shares and privileges within the Harper family and a hefty bonus from the Harper Group.

As far as she was concerned, Brenna was about to lose everything now.

Just then, a staff member announced, We will now begin the public display of entries. The winning entries will be shown in a small setting. Any objections can be raised at this time.

I accuse the firstplace winner of plagiarism!Tommy suddenly stood up and shouted toward the judgestable.

Even without a microphone, Tommy’s voice boomed. His seat was close enough for all nine judges and the

crowd to hear him.

The staff quickly displayed the firstplace entry number and the work on every electronic screen in the room.

Everyone’s eyes were locked on the screen, the room humming with murmurs.

Tommy walked up to the judgestable and handed them his laptop.

Grabbing the microphone, he said, Good afternoon, everyone. I’m Tommy McCoy, head of the Night Studio. The firstplace work on display is actually a design created by our studio’s lead engineer, who won the prestigious Golden Wrench Award at an international engineering competition in Norview four years ago. The design ranking first is clearly our studio’s engineer’s work in that competition.

A collective gasp rippled through the crowd, disbelief registering on every face.

Rosie was the most stunned of all. She immediately shouted, Impossible! This is my

She couldn’t finish her sentence. It suddenly dawned on her that she had walked straight into Brenna’s trap.

She immediately recognized the secondplace entry number. It was Brenna’s.

If she were disqualified now, Brenna would effortlessly step into first place.

Rosie was speechless, shooting a resentful glare in Brenna’s direction.

Brenna gave Rosie a subtle smile, waved casually, and sent a text to her.

I hope you are enjoying the surprise.

Rosie’s grip on her phone tightened as she read the message. Brenna knew that she had bought the design and had been setting up her downfall from the start.

How had she not seen this coming?

Just then, another message lit up her screena refund notification for the design purchase.

Meanwhile, on stage, the judges carefully examined the contents of Tommy’s laptop and immediately contacted the Golden Wrench Award Global Committee in Norview to verify the claim.

Shortly after, the firstplace entry was officially disqualified.

After that, the judges moved into the final scoring phase.

When the names were revealed next to their entry numbers, shock rippled through the crowd. The same people who had ridiculed Brenna and accused the Harper Group of bias were now rendered speechless.

Brenna’s design was impeccable, earning a score far higher than the secondplace entry.

The Harper Group executives, though not serving as judges, were present on the stage. Among them were Shepard and Ernst, who recognized both Brenna’s and Rosie’s entry numbers.

As the situation unfolded, Shepard’s disappointment in Ernst was palpable. He said, How could you allow this competition to proceed without detecting the plagiarism? Or did you deliberately cover for Rosie?

Ernst had known that Rosie knew nothing about automotive design and would resort to deception to compete.

I have nothing to say. I’m willing to step down as CEO of the Harper Group and transfer my shares to Brenna,Ernst said, rising to his feet and leaving, his face cold as ice.

He couldn’t wrap his mind around how such an obvious case of plagiarism had gone unnoticed by the competition committee.

Who was really pulling the strings behind the scenes?

Was it Brenna?
